I'm happy to see the -9/8 showing "end loaded". I'm wondering though, did they actually put some of that weight in the end of the barrel, or they're just saying end loaded because it's heavier?

I think people’s definitions of endloaded are different and I do not know if this is a scientific comparison but the white pvc that the bats are on is the balance point. I do not have a -10 Ghost for the lineup but these are all 33” bats. For the non-bat junkies among us, that silver bat next to the -8 Ghost is one of the most endloaded bats ever commonly used.

As far as Easton describing their low drop ghosts as end loaded, the -8’s have always been marked as “end loaded feel”. I’ll leave what that means to the experts.
